Rossen Djagalov
Rossen Djagalov is an assistant professor of Russian at New York University, a research fellow of the Poletayev Institute for Theoretical and Historical Studies in the Humanities, HSE , Moscow, and a member of the editorial collective of LeftEast. His book From Internationalism to Postcolonialism: Literature and Cinema between the Second and the Third World is published by McGill-Queens University Press.

Ila Arab Mehta
Ila Arab Mehta (born 16 June 1938) is a Gujarati novelist and writer.

Justice Ajit Prakash Shah
Ajit Prakash Shah (b. 13 February 1948) is former Chief Justice of the Delhi High Court, and former chairperson of the 20th Law Commission of India.
